• Home
  • Cloud VPS
    • Hong Kong VPS
    • US VPS
  • Dedicated Servers
    • Hong Kong Servers
    • US Servers
    • Singapore Servers
    • Japan Servers
  • Company
    • Contact Us
    • Blog
logo logo
  • Home
  • Cloud VPS
    • Hong Kong VPS
    • US VPS
  • Dedicated Servers
    • Hong Kong Servers
    • US Servers
    • Singapore Servers
    • Japan Servers
  • Company
    • Contact Us
    • Blog
ENEN
  • 简体简体
  • 繁體繁體
Client Area

How to Fix MySQL Error – ER_SYNC_IO_CACHE_SHARE_UPDATE_ERROR

December 20, 2023

How to Fix MySQL Error – ER_SYNC_IO_CACHE_SHARE_UPDATE_ERROR

MySQL is a popular open-source relational database management system used by many websites and applications. However, like any software, it can encounter errors that can disrupt its normal operation. One such error is the ER_SYNC_IO_CACHE_SHARE_UPDATE_ERROR. In this article, we will explore what this error means and how to fix it.

Understanding the ER_SYNC_IO_CACHE_SHARE_UPDATE_ERROR

The ER_SYNC_IO_CACHE_SHARE_UPDATE_ERROR is a MySQL error that occurs when there is an issue with the synchronization of the input/output (I/O) cache share update. The I/O cache is responsible for caching frequently accessed data to improve performance. When this error occurs, it indicates a problem with updating the cache share, which can lead to data inconsistencies and potential data corruption.

Possible Causes of the ER_SYNC_IO_CACHE_SHARE_UPDATE_ERROR

There are several potential causes for the ER_SYNC_IO_CACHE_SHARE_UPDATE_ERROR:

  • Insufficient disk space: If the disk where the MySQL data directory is located does not have enough free space, it can cause issues with cache updates.
  • File system errors: File system errors, such as corruption or incorrect permissions on the MySQL data directory, can prevent proper cache updates.
  • Hardware issues: Faulty hardware, such as a failing hard drive or faulty memory, can lead to cache update errors.
  • Concurrency issues: If multiple processes or threads are trying to update the cache simultaneously, it can result in synchronization errors.

Fixing the ER_SYNC_IO_CACHE_SHARE_UPDATE_ERROR

To fix the ER_SYNC_IO_CACHE_SHARE_UPDATE_ERROR, you can follow these steps:

1. Check disk space

Ensure that the disk where the MySQL data directory is located has sufficient free space. You can use the df command on Linux or the Disk Management tool on Windows to check the available disk space.

2. Verify file system integrity

Check for any file system errors on the disk where the MySQL data directory resides. On Linux, you can use the fsck command to scan and repair file system errors. On Windows, you can use the built-in Error Checking tool.

3. Test hardware

Run hardware diagnostics to ensure that there are no issues with your hard drive or memory. You can use tools like Memtest86+ for memory testing and manufacturer-specific tools for hard drive testing.

4. Optimize MySQL configuration

Review your MySQL configuration to ensure it is optimized for your server’s resources. Consider adjusting settings related to the I/O cache, such as innodb_buffer_pool_size and innodb_io_capacity, to improve performance and reduce the likelihood of cache update errors.

5. Monitor system resources

Regularly monitor your server’s resource usage, including CPU, memory, and disk I/O. High resource usage can indicate potential issues that may lead to cache update errors. Use monitoring tools like top or htop on Linux or the Task Manager on Windows.

Summary

The ER_SYNC_IO_CACHE_SHARE_UPDATE_ERROR in MySQL can be caused by various factors, including insufficient disk space, file system errors, hardware issues, and concurrency problems. To fix this error, you should check disk space, verify file system integrity, test hardware, optimize MySQL configuration, and monitor system resources. By following these steps, you can resolve the ER_SYNC_IO_CACHE_SHARE_UPDATE_ERROR and ensure the smooth operation of your MySQL database.

For reliable and high-performance VPS hosting solutions, consider Server.HK. With our top-notch VPS hosting services, you can experience excellent performance and reliability for your MySQL databases.

Recent Posts

  • Data Privacy Laws in Hong Kong: What VPS Users Need to Know
  • Hong Kong VPS Security Checklist: 10 Steps to Harden Your Server in 2026
  • NVMe SSD vs SATA SSD for VPS Hosting: Does Storage Type Really Matter?
  • Hong Kong VPS Docker Setup: Run Containers with Full Root Access
  • How to Set Up a Game Server on Hong Kong VPS: Low-Latency Gaming for Asia

Recent Comments

  1. finasteride minoxidil on Top 5 Use Cases for a Hong Kong Dedicated Server in 2026
  2. doxycyklin on How to Set Up a WordPress Site on a Hong Kong VPS with aaPanel (Step-by-Step 2026)
  3. dapoxetine in usa on CN2 GIA vs BGP vs CN2 GT: What’s the Real Difference for China Connectivity?
  4. tadalafil tablets on Hong Kong VPS vs Singapore VPS: Which Is Better for Your Asia Business in 2026?
  5. ivermectina tabletas on Top 5 Use Cases for a Hong Kong Dedicated Server in 2026

Knowledge Base

Access detailed guides, tutorials, and resources.

Live Chat

Get instant help 24/7 from our support team.

Send Ticket

Our team typically responds within 10 minutes.

logo
Alipay Cc-paypal Cc-stripe Cc-visa Cc-mastercard Bitcoin
Cloud VPS
  • Hong Kong VPS
  • US VPS
Dedicated Servers
  • Hong Kong Servers
  • US Servers
  • Singapore Servers
  • Japan Servers
More
  • Contact Us
  • Blog
  • Legal
© 2026 Server.HK | Hosting Limited, Hong Kong | Company Registration No. 77008912
Telegram
Telegram @ServerHKBot